If you like video games, and have recently become an owner of one of the swish new Google Android smartphones, such as the HTC magic or the T-Mobile G1, then you will be pleased to learn that there are plenty of games available for free download from the Android Market. Here is just a small selection of the currently available games:
Mahjongg - Fans of this timeless pairs matching game from the Far East may be disappointed to learn that the Android interpretation of it can be quite frustrating, due to the unsuitability of the touch screen interface as a controller for this game.
mem - This game may be a little simple, but the implementation of the touch screen control device is first class. The aim of the game is to click on an icon from a fixed list as soon as a matching icon appears on the screen. Great sound effects, but little in the way of longevity.
Minspace War - A 2D shoot-em-up that uses the phones mini-keypad as a control surface. Although the graphics are good and you suspect it might play a lot better on a laptop or a dedicated games console, the controls are too fiddly to make it worth the time it takes to download.
MisMisMatch - In this game, boxes on a grid need to be matched up with adjacent boxes by flipping them with your finger. The touch screen implementation is excellent, the tutorial mode is very helpful for beginners, and there are a range of difficulty settings to keep you interested when you start to improve. Well worth a download.
Pac-Man by Namco - After the Space Invaders craze of the late 1970s, came Pac-Man, a yellow ball with eyes whose main purpose in life was to munch down lines of pills, arranged within a maze, and occasionally eat a few flashing ghosts when he was full of the confidence that only oranges could offer him. This is a fine rendition with all the original visuals, but neither the touch screen nor the track ball is really suitable for playing it with.
Pop Pop Popcorn - This highly original puzzle game places you in the oft-coveted role of popcorn chef. The aim is to heat individual popcorn kernels by holding your finger over them until they pop. However, if your finger is too long in one area, then you run the risk of burning the neighbouring popcorn, so you need to develop a strategy. Responsive touch screen controls and great visuals help to make this one of the best Android games around at present.
Santas War on Terror - As the name suggests, this platform game sees a very little Saint Nick wage war against some marauding terrorists. While hardly in the spirit of Christmas, this nonetheless might raise a chuckle or two before you delete it from your phone, frustrated by the poor controls and put off by the hideous graphics.
TxtSpeed - In this game, words scroll across the screen that you then have to type into the miniature keypad as quickly as possible. Great if you are trying to get to grips with typing on a miniature QWERTY keypad, but a little bit boring nonetheless.
